安装latex
- 下载非windows平台安装工具。 ps: 此工具针对2019版本
- 解压$ tar -xvf install-tl-unx.tar.gz
- 执行解压出的安装脚本 install-tl, 若要安装到默认目录/usr/local/texlive/2019 则需root权限,即使用sudo执行脚本install-tl。输入'I' 开始安装,也可根据提示进行需要的配置。
- 脚本执行成功后根据提示添加如下内容(如果自定义了安装路径,内容会有所不同)到你的.bashrc(shell配置文件,如果使用的是zsh,则应该是.zshrc)文件中
# >>> texlive2019 >>>
export MANPATH=$MANPATH:/usr/local/texlive/2019/texmf-dist/doc/man
export INFOPATH=$INFOPATH:/usr/local/texlive/2019/texmf-dist/doc/info
export PATH=${PATH}:/usr/local/texlive/2019/bin/x86_64-linux
# <<< texlive2019 <<<
到此texlive 安装成功。
安装vscode 和LaTeX插件
- 官网下载安装
- 在VS code中安装LaTex Workshop 和Latex Preview插件
添加字体
- win7字体下载提取码: qv4e
- 解压命令
$ xz -d win7fonts.tar.xz
$ tar -xvf win7fonts.tar - 拷贝字体到系统字体目录$ sudo mv win7fonts /usr/share/fonts
测试
在vs code中新建test.tex文件,输入以下内容并保存:
\documentclass[11pt]{article}
\usepackage{xeCJK}
\setCJKmainfont[BoldFont=SimHei]{SimSun}
\setCJKmonofont{SimSun}% 设置缺省中文字体
\parindent 2em %段首缩进
\begin{document}
\section{一个标题}
\begin{verbatim}
中文内容
\end{verbatim}
一个公式$f(x) = \frac{1}{1+e^{-x}}$
\end{document}
- 点击左侧'TEX' => Build latex project => Recipe: xelatex。 若出错可点击左下角弹出的对话框查看编译日志,做进一步分分析。
- 点击右上角的preview, 若pdf文件中正常显示中文,则环境搭建成功。